# Laundry-locker access flow (Tumblekey service)
# Welcome aboard — please read before editing anything below.
# When a resident scans their fob, Tumblekey checks the reservation
# table, unlocks the assigned locker, and logs the event. Grace
# period for pickup is 48 hours; after that the cycle record is
# archived nightly. All locker state lives in one database, and the
# service reads it using the connection string on the next line:

replica DSN, bagaf-bagep: mssql://praion_svc:7RJjXrE@db-3c46.halixcorp.internal:5432/zorix

**Run item 4 — Notarised deed (Orvell property file).** Dispatch desk: deed travels in sealed folder, tamper tape intact, no photocopies in transit. Pick up from Legal on level 2, deliver to the Brampton annex same day. Obtain printed receipt on delivery. Confirm ID of the receiving clerk before release. The courier hand-over must follow the instruction stated below.

dispatch memo: the sorius tamius courier leaves the praeth ledger at gate 4873 under passcode 928014

### Runbook: Soft deletes in orders (Cartwheel)

Orders in Cartwheel are never hard-deleted; a deleted_at timestamp marks them hidden. Support may restore within the retention window by clearing that field via the admin tool — never via raw SQL. Purging is handled nightly by the sweeper. The sweeper reads these settings at start.

deployment values, bafop-fajof:
[praok]
team = lamius
access_code = ac_ac0781
owner = lamion.rusix
host = praok.torvaio.corp
port = 5672
peer = gorwyn.novacforge.local
salt = 7e015f64
pin = 1706